#be3304 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#be3304 is composed of 74.5% red, 20% green and 1.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 73.2% magenta, 97.9% yellow and 25.5% black. It has a hue angle of 15.2 degrees, a saturation of 95.9% and a lightness of 38%. #be3304 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ff6608 with #7d0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

Shades and Tints of #be3304
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#110500 is the darkest color, while #fffd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#be3304
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#645f5e is the less saturated color, while #be3304 is the most saturated one.
